Building problems power downtown intersection to shut 1 month forward of schedule


The intersection of King Avenue East and Church Avenue is about to totally near all site visitors beginning June 2, a minimum of one month forward of schedule, as a result of problems arising from the substitute of a 142-year-old watermain.

Below the Metropolis’s authentic plan, the intersection was to be restricted to 1 lane of site visitors in every course till a minimum of July, as crews labored to exchange the watermain and start changing TTC streetcar tracks. Nonetheless, the Metropolis says surprising underground utility conflicts on the south facet of King Avenue have pressured them to alter the development plan.

“A portion of the watermain that was initially deliberate for substitute shall be relined to increase its service life,” the Metropolis mentioned in an up to date launch.

“To keep away from delays to the mission schedule, crews will full watermain work and advance streetcar observe substitute on the identical time.”

On account of the development schedule change, the TTC says its 504C and 504D/304D King substitute buses will start diverting across the full closure through Jarvis Avenue, eastbound on Entrance Avenue, westbound on Wellington Avenue and Yonge Avenue.

Current diversions to the 503/303 Kingston Street and the 504/304 King streetcars will stay as they’re whereas the 504 King streetcar will divert each methods through Shaw Avenue. The 503 Kingston Street streetcar will proceed to divert through Spadina and Queen Avenue, working west on King Avenue to the Dufferin Loop.

The diversions are anticipated to have an effect on 100,000 each day streetcar customers, with journey occasions estimated to be between 5 and 10 minutes longer, relying on the vacation spot.

The intersection is scheduled to reopen by mid-August.
